Definitions:

Voir Dire

A legal process in court where judges and lawyers question prospective jurors to determine their suitability for serving on a jury, ensuring impartiality and fairness.

Federal Circuit

A U.S. federal court of appeals that has specialized jurisdiction, mainly hearing cases on patent law and those appealed from certain federal claims courts.

Patent Law

A branch of intellectual property law concerning the legal regulations, protections, and enforcements of patents, which are exclusive rights granted for an invention.

Appeals

The process of requesting a higher court to review and change the decision of a lower court.
